But for those with iOS devices you can get AptX HD transmitted to your PI7’s in a slick small package via a DDHiFi tc28i adapter to Creative BT-3 Bluetooth transmitter. I know I read about the BT-3 here, but was unsure if anyone tried it with the tc28i instead of the Apple camera kit route. I had some difficulty getting the PI7’s to pair to the BT-3, but once completed it sounds great and the form factor is perfect for OTG.

CEA17DBC-179B-4297-9E70-1E822A260B19.jpeg

The iPhone is a 12 mini, so it might even look better with one of the larger iPhones, etc. Just thought I’d share in case anyone else is interested.

But now he said PI7 is dethroned by B&O EQ. I wonder how is SQ of B&O EQ.
I bot B&O EQ after I saw his review. For me, B&O EQ sounds good, very good. But in terms of raw SQ, PI7 still edges out. However, B&O EQ comes very close in terms of SQ to PI7. PI7 sounds louder, too. But the EQ beats PI7 in terms of stability, software refinedness, and a built-in EQ. PI7 does have better touch control features. EQ is a bit better in terms of ANC but not by much.

All in all, my daily driver remains...... the Sony XM4.... Best in class ANC, best in features, good enough SQ and stability and battery life to beat both the PI7 and EQ by a mile......
